Ricardo’s recipe for four loaves of bread requires 2/3 cup of olive oil he only wants to make one loaf Ricardo makes a model to find out how much Ol Ricardo‘s recipe for four loaves of bread requires 2/3 cup of olive oil he only wants to make one loaf Ricardo makes a model to find out how much our oil He needs to use he fold a piece of paper into three parts and shades two parts then you fold the paper into four parts and shades 1/4 of the shaded part Riccardo decides he needs 1/4 cup of olive oil is he right.

Answers

Answer 1
Final answer:

Ricardo incorrectly determined he needed 1/4 cup of olive oil for one loaf of bread. The correct amount is 1/6 cup when the 2/3 cup required for four loaves is divided by four.

Explanation:

Ricardo has a recipe for four loaves of bread that requires 2/3 cup of olive oil. To adjust the recipe to make one loaf, he needs to divide the amount of olive oil by four. If Ricardo shades two parts of a paper folded into three parts to represent 2/3, and then folds this paper into four parts and shades one of those, he is effectively calculating one fourth of 2/3. The calculation for the correct amount of olive oil for one loaf is as follows:

(2/3) × (1/4) = 2/12

= 1/6

So, the correct amount of olive oil needed for one loaf is 1/6 cup, not 1/4 cup, which means Ricardo's model does not give him the correct amount.

"write an equation in slope-intercept form of the line satisfying the given conditions."

The line passes through (-3,2) and is parallel to the line whose equation is y = 4x + 1.

How do I do this problem? Show all work.

Answers

Hi there,

Let's get started,

The line is parallel to the line whose equation is y = 4x + 1.

So the slope will be the same.

The equation that would be possible is :

y = 4x + c

By the way, we know that the line passes through (-3 ; 2).

We just have to substitute these values in the equation in order to find the value of c.

(x ; y) ==> x = -3 and y = 2

Let's do this then,

2 = 4(-3) + c

c = 2 - 4(-3)
c = 2 + 12
c = 14

In short, the answer would be :
y = 4x + 14.

GCF and LCM what is it and what do i have to do

Answers

GCF is the Greatest Common Factor. It would be the largest number that can divide evenly into all the numbers you need to find the GCF in.

exapmple GCF for 12 and 16

12: 1, 2, 3, 4, 6, 12

16: 1, 2, 4, 8, 16

the largest common number is 4, so 4 is the GCF of 12 & 16


LCM = Least Common Multiple is the smallest number ( other than zero) that is a multiple of both

LCM of 3 and 5

3: 3, 6, 9, 12, 15, 18
5: 5, 10, 15, 20
 the first common number is 15, so this is the LCM of 3 & 5
